Web12 mei 2024 · Myasthenia gravis ptosis is a condition in which the upper eyelid drops, causing the pupil to close and vision impairment.. Usually, the edge of the upper eyelid covers the iris of the eye by about 1.5 mm. Web26 jul. 2024 · This nerve controls the movement of the eye muscle, the position of the upper eyelid, and the constriction of the pupil. When there is damage to it, it may cause drooping of the eyelid. Third nerve palsy may be congenital, which is the most common cause in children.
